netfxharmonics.com — "One of the most awesome things about WCF is that the concepts scale extremely well. If you understand the ABCs of WCF, then you can do anything from creating a simple Hello World to a complex sales processing service. It's all based on having an address, a binding, and a contract. All the other concepts like behaviors, validators, and service factories are simply supplemental to the core of the system. When you understand the basics, you have the general essence of all of WCF." read more...
